The role of various forms of vitamin D in the treatment of patients with vitamin D deficiency (clinical case)

Abstract

Currently, vitamin D deficiency is widespread. This deficiency can be masked as manifestations of asthenia and remain undiagnosed. For various reasons, many patients self-medicate, as demonstrated in the description of the clinical case. A misconception is the safety of the use of biological additives. At the same time, the use of adequate individually selected therapy regimens is able to eliminate and neutralize both clinical and laboratory manifestations of vitamin D deficiency in the shortest possible time.
